Thread and Route Net Wrap Material

Use the recommended approved net wrap available from your John Deere dealer.

  1. E40200
    E40200-UN-08JUL96

    Avoid injury from entanglement in moving rolls. Disengage PTO, shut off the tractor engine, and disconnect monitor-controller power plug from the tractor convenience outlet before servicing.

    Edge-to-edge net wrap is available, but requires spacer plugs in end of roll and adjustments made to net wrap attachment. (See Adjust Net Wrap Stretch in Service—Net Wrap section.)

    Open net wrap cover.



  2. Remove all package material from the net wrap roll before installing.

    Swing lower tension arm out, place net wrap roll (A) at loading position.

  3. Place free end of the net wrap from top of roll between the net frame cross-member and rubber roll.

  4. Lift lower tension arm, placing roll of net in operating position.

    Pull lever (A) out and back to disengage roller brake band (B).

    Net wrap must have one large stripe toward the right-hand side of machine. Thread net wrap (A), as illustrated, around the net wrap roll (B) and rubber roll (C).



  7. Extend net wrap (A) no more than 1/2—1 in (E) between rubber roll (C) and steel roll (D).

    Maximum length is 1 inch. Any longer can cause net to stick to the rolls.

  8. Do not thread more than 25 mm (1 in) of the loop between the two rolls or it can cause material to wrap around the rolls.

    Avoid knife contact with rubber roll. Any knife cuts in the rubber roll covering can result in more frequent wrapping around the rolls and can require roll replacement.

    If net wrap is not being pulled off front face of roll, net roll has been installed backwards. (See Step 1 for correct installation.)

    Gather and twist the net material (A) into a tight spiral and hold between the rubber roll (B) and the steel roll (C).

    While holding the spiral, relock the brake lever (A).



  10. With a sharp knife cut off the excess material.

    Do not cut material on the roll.

  11. Close the net wrap cover.

  12. To avoid net wrapping on the rubber roll, release brake lever and reset brake before using the baler at the beginning of each day.

  13. Adjust net wrap feed roll brake tension. (See Check and Adjust Net Wrap Feed Roll Brake in Service—Net wrap section.)
